STATE TIMES NEWSJAMMU: NGO, Third Eye Anti Crime team held a meeting with SSP Traffic City Shiv Kumar Sharma and SSP Rural Mohan Lal Kaith, which was organised under the Chairmanship of Chairman Sham Lal Gupta.Chairman Sham Lal Gupta welcomed both of them with bouquet of flowers and apprised him the work , aim and achievements of the organisation. Gupta told that his NGO works selfless for society and helps for marriage of their daughters from needy families.Chairman Gupta told SSP Traffic City and SSP Traffic Rural in today’s time, many vehicles use high beam lights, extra lights which causes problems to the vehicle coming from the front leading to mishaps. He said vehicles should be given attention without registration so that the safety of the people must remain. SSP Shiv Kumar Sharma and SSP Mohan Lal Kaith said that if the traffic rules are followed properly, then one’s own life and those in front can be saved.SSP Shiv Kumar Sharma and SSP Mohan Lal Kaith appreciated the work and goal of the organization and said that with which speed the organization has worked for the welfare of poor people in the society is really fantastic and the Police Department will always appreciate the work of NGO Anti Crime Team and whenever the organisation feel that they need help, the department is with them. Volunteers Sansar Chand, Rakesh Kumar, Joginder Singh, Ravi Kumar, Tushar Digra and Municipal Corporation Sahil Gupta were also present.
